Pest Challenges in New Jersey

As the most densely populated US state, New Jersey faces intense pest pressure in tightly packed communities. Proximity to Philadelphia and NYC means pest populations easily migrate across borders. The Pine Barrens and coastal areas add unique ecological factors that favor eco-friendly treatment methods.

New Jersey homeowners increasingly prefer plant-based and low-impact pest treatments that protect the state's unique ecosystems, including the Pine Barrens and coastal wetlands. IPM (Integrated Pest Management) approaches using botanical oils, exclusion, and targeted treatments minimize environmental impact while effectively controlling pests.

Common Pests in New Jersey

ants

Carpenter ants, odorous house ants, and pavement ants are prevalent. Botanical barrier treatments and exclusion work especially well in NJ's densely built neighborhoods.

termites

Subterranean termites are extremely active in South Jersey. The warm, moist soil conditions are ideal for colony development. Early detection and eco-targeted treatments prevent costly damage.

mosquitoes

New Jersey's marshlands and coastal areas breed massive mosquito populations. Plant-based repellent treatments and source reduction are effective eco-friendly strategies.

rodents

Rats and mice are common in urban areas and suburban communities. Exclusion and IPM approaches reduce chemical dependence while delivering lasting results.

bed bugs

Dense housing in North Jersey cities sees frequent bed bug outbreaks. Heat treatment — the most chemical-free option — is highly effective.

stink bugs

Brown marmorated stink bugs invade homes each fall across New Jersey. Exclusion and botanical repellents offer non-toxic deterrence.
